Need some advice guys,I have a weird problem !after my car seems to warm to say around 190 degrees if I go to turn the car off and re try to start it , it doesn't want to re start !like the starter can barely turn the motor over ??I have the fans running at that point,but even if I turn off I get the same results!I thought I was happening do to too much draw from battery when fans are running but that's not it?? Battery seems to be charged fine !if I let it cool off some it will re start!

Do your headers run close to the starter? Maybe you are heat soaking the starter. You can wrap the starter with a heat barrier. I know they make a one piece wrap that will fit most starters. Just a thought. Do your headlights burn bright when this situation occurs? If the battery was in question I would try to cut the headlights on when cold and then when this problem arises to see if there is any change in their brightness. If there is no change there I would suspect the starter.

The idler arms on the chevys were terrible about premature wear. That would cause the loss motion. I would only use MOOG products what ever part is worn. What about the box itself? You can adjust the freeplay on the pinion and the side load. Is the shaft deflecting at the joint?

Well I think I figured it out,it was ground issue!re did them all!!!I have battery going to block,block going to frame!also a strap on the head going to frame!I also put a ground going from battery in the trunk to the frame in the trunk!so far It us working!!!thanks for the advice guys!!!
